Hiding Last Friday Night : How To Clean Up Your Personal Brand


YOUR DIGITAL FOOTPRINT:

We've all had those nights. Those nights that were so epic that you never knew what type of dance moves you had until you had that last drink. 

It's better to be safe than sorry when posting on social media. Ask yourself, would you want your grandma to see? What about your boss? The reality is, we all are human, we all make mistakes and we've all most likely had those nights. But when you are looking for your first job or a new career, make sure you clean up your online presence ahead of time. And please, don't end up on this list.
